Reasons for the fleshy growth of cactus family 1. Insufficient light The fleshy cactus family requires high light. Long-term exposure to a dark environment will lead to slow growth and long leaves. According to the "Masculine Plant Conservation Manual", cactus family meat requires at least 4-6 hours of light a day.
2. Improper watering Watering is a key link in the maintenance of succulent cactus family. Too much or too little watering will lead to excessive growth. Too much watering will damage the root system and affect the absorption of water and nutrients; too little watering will cause the succulent to grow slowly and the leaves to grow slowly.
3. Improper fertilization and improper fertilization are also one of the reasons for the fleshy growth of the cactus family. Excessive fertilization will cause the fleshy to absorb too much nitrogen fertilizer, making it grow too fast and its leaves grow too long. Uneven fertilization will also affect the growth of fleshy.
4. Environmental factors Environmental factors such as temperature and humidity will also affect the fleshy growth of the cactus family. High temperature and high humidity environment will cause the fleshy growth to be too fast and the leaves to grow excessively. Methods to prevent and control the fleshy growth of the cactus family 1. Place the fleshy cactus family in a well-lit environment with appropriate amount of light, and ensure 4-6 hours of light every day. When high temperatures in summer, you can properly shade the sun to avoid direct sunlight.
2. To control watering, we must follow the principle of "seeing wet when it is dry" and avoid excessive watering. The watering time should be in the morning or evening, and avoid watering at high temperatures at noon.
3. Appropriate amount of fertilizer should be applied in an appropriate amount to avoid excessive amount. Generally, fertilizer is applied every 2-3 months, mainly compound fertilizers or organic fertilizers. When applying fertilizer, pay attention to evenly applying to avoid burning roots.
4. Appropriate pruning For the fleshy cactus family, you can prune it appropriately and cut off the long leaves to promote the fleshy leaves to grow back into healthy leaves.
5. Control environmental factors to maintain appropriate temperature and humidity, avoid high temperature and high humidity environments, and appropriately reduce indoor temperature and increase ventilation during high temperatures in summer.
